Ronaldo Withheld From Al‑Nassr Selection as Fitness Checks Continue and Takeover Talks Surface

The 41‑year‑old is on a tailored rehabilitation programme after a reported pelvic muscle issue, with medical clearance set to decide his availability for the next league fixture.

Overview

  • Ronaldo was left out of Al‑Nassr’s squad for the King’s Cup Round of 32 and watched the match from the stands while following a club fitness plan.
  • The club has placed him on a special, monitored return‑to‑play programme after he missed preseason and the league opener, and reports say he felt pelvic muscle pain during group work this week.
  • Manager Ange Postecoglou said Ronaldo has trained and is 'working very hard' and that the forward will be reintegrated gradually pending final medical tests.
  • Al‑Nassr beat Al‑Diriyah 4‑1 on Tuesday to reach the King’s Cup last 16, showing the squad can perform without Ronaldo as João Félix, Mohamed Simakan and others stepped up.
  • Separately, Saudi authorities moved remaining club shares to the PIF and local reports say a five‑company takeover bid is forming that may include a Ronaldo‑linked entity, while talks over a possible Nahitan Nández swap remain under discussion.
